The Groundwater Protector Award recognizes people in government, industry, and the private sector for their public service efforts in conjunction with groundwater conservation and protection.
Nominees for this award may come from outside the groundwater industry. Nominations are made by the Government Affairs Committee with the approval of the NGWA Awards Committee.
In 1999, the Groundwater Protector combined with the Groundwater Advocate into one award.
